If a 100 gram mass is correctly placed on the above ruler, the ruler + 100g system will remain balanced (with the 35-cm mark above the pencil and the ruler horizontal). Such a system is in equilibrium since the forces and torques are balanced and the acceleration is zero.a)Draw a diagram of the balanced system described above - showing the forces that are acting on the ruler (label your vectors). b)According to your diagram, what is the CW torque acting on the ruler? c)According to your diagram, what is the CCW torque acting on the ruler? d)Where is the 100 gram mass placed (above what ruler mark) to achieve this equilibrium?
Explanation / Answer
a)
under equilibrium condition the net toque is zero
T = r F = mg r
the CW torque acting on the ruler is
T= -m*g*r
= -0.1*9.8*(0.5 - 0.35)
= -0.147 N.m
b)
since the ruler is in equilibrium.so, net torque acting on the ruler must be equal to zero.
the CCW torque acting on the ruler is equal to negative the CW torque acting on the ruler
T = -(-0.147)
= +0.147 N.m
c)
CCW torque acting on the ruler is
T= m*g*(0.35 - x)
0.147 N m = 0.1*9.8*(0.35m - x)
0.15m = 0.35m - x
x = 0.35 - 0.15
= 0.2 m or 20 cm
